"An unstoppable blade!"

Bruce Wayne couldn't help but exclaim, startling Arthur, who was sipping beer beside him, his expression puzzled.

The two were in a small bar in Iceland, discussing the current state of affairs over drinks. Bruce was actively trying to recruit Arthur.

The world had become increasingly dangerous, not just due to the SCPs but also because of unknown extraterrestrial threats and other mysterious forces. Bruce had decided to form a team of capable and righteous individuals to combat future unknown dangers.

He had left convincing Barry to Diana, and according to her, Barry had agreed without hesitation as soon as she explained the idea—typical of a young and eager individual, easy to persuade.

Arthur, however, was proving to be more difficult.

"Hey, what's with that weird look?" Arthur asked, frowning at Bruce.

"Ah, nothing," Bruce replied, shaking his head and regaining his composure.

His thoughts lingered on the unstoppable blade. He had sparred with Diana using that blade not long ago, and the experience had been harrowing.

The blade carried an intense, almost overwhelming willpower that controlled his mind and body, leaving him unable to think clearly. He had nearly killed Diana multiple times during their sparring match, his actions entirely dictated by the weapon.

It was only Diana's quick thinking—destroying the ground beneath him to break his balance—that freed him from the blade's influence and allowed him to return to normal.

Now Bruce was deeply curious. What would happen if such a weapon were used against someone who could reflect all damage?

On the screen, a member of the Mobile Task Force approached Cain with the unstoppable blade in hand.

Cain sighed in resignation, as though he already knew what was about to happen.

"I don't want anyone to get hurt. Are you sure you want to do this?" Cain asked, his calm demeanor standing in stark contrast to most SCPs.

"Cain, this is a necessary experiment. Don't worry about it," the researchers reassured him from outside the containment area.

The Task Force member swung the unstoppable blade toward Cain in a direct, forceful strike.

When the blade made contact with Cain, it caused no harm to him. Instead, the wielder's body was slashed as if by the same blade, resulting in severe injuries.

"The experiment ends here. As expected, even the unstoppable blade cannot harm Cain. Instead, the wielder suffers the effects of the weapon."

"This likely occurs because Cain himself does not resist or retaliate, and his reflective ability lacks emotional intent. Thus, the blade's anomalous property isn't triggered."

Bruce sighed in disappointment. He had hoped for a different outcome but found the results predictable.

Arthur, observing Bruce's reaction, couldn't help but be confused. "What's with you? Why are you sighing at thin air? Is it that screen you keep talking about? Why can't I see it?"

"Further testing revealed that while Cain does not suffer damage, extreme attacks can cause him visible pain. Despite his ability to reflect harm, he cannot entirely ignore the sensation of pain."

Tony Stark exclaimed, "What? Cain didn't even flinch when facing missiles. What kind of attack could cause him pain?"

Rhodey speculated, "It's gotta be something like a nuke."

Natasha added, "Maybe worse. It seems there are SCPs even more terrifying than Cain."

Nick Fury muttered, "What the fuck! What kind of power could that even be?"

"Although Abel and Cain are brothers, their relationship is deeply antagonistic. When placed together, Abel loses all sanity and immediately attacks Cain."

"Even when Abel is killed by the reflected damage, he revives and continues to hunt Cain relentlessly upon seeing him again."

"As a result, the Foundation decided that Abel and Cain must never be placed in the same location. Even as members of Pandora's Box, they are strictly forbidden from undertaking missions together."

Naruto exclaimed, "Huh? Two brothers who hate each other? The older one wants to kill the younger? That's so weird!"

Ace agreed, "Yeah, it's strange."

Loki, however, found it perfectly normal. He had always wanted to kill Thor.

Strange offered an explanation, "In the Bible, Cain murdered Abel, becoming the progenitor of countless villains. Perhaps that's why Abel feels compelled to kill Cain."

Nobita countered, "I don't think so. Abel seems far more violent in this version."

Orochimaru speculated, "Maybe Abel's betrayal by someone he trusted—his own brother—led to his transformation. Cain could have either lost his memory or is pretending to be innocent. I've seen plenty of cases where betrayal by family changes people entirely. Isn't that right, Jiraiya, Tsunade?"

Jiraiya and Tsunade chose not to respond to Orochimaru's provocation.

Tony Stark dismissed the idea. "It's also possible their past has nothing to do with the Bible. No need to overthink it."

Dan interjected, "I'm more curious about the other members of Pandora's Box. Surely the team isn't just Cain and Abel, especially since they can't work together."

Kizaru pondered, "Could the Plague Doctor be a member? He seems cooperative enough."

Mei agreed, "That's possible, but the Plague Doctor doesn't seem interested in anything outside research."

Diana suggested, "We'll probably see other members of Pandora's Box soon."

"Predicting the universes where Abel and Cain will appear."

The screen's announcement captured everyone's attention.

"Abel will appear in the Dragon Ball Universe. Cain will appear in the Marvel Universe."

Some sighed in relief, while others had mixed reactions.

"Cain will appear in our universe!" Nick Fury's face lit up with excitement upon hearing the news.
